[−][src]Struct bitflags::example_generated::Flags
This is the same Flags
struct defined in the crate level example.
Note that this struct is just for documentation purposes only, it must not be used outside
this crate.
Methods
impl Flags
[src]
pub const A: Flags
[src]
pub const B: Flags
[src]
pub const C: Flags
[src]
pub const ABC: Flags
[src]
pub const fn empty() -> Flags
[src]
Returns an empty set of flags
pub const fn all() -> Flags
[src]
Returns the set containing all flags.
pub const fn bits(&self) -> u32
[src]
Returns the raw value of the flags currently stored.
pub fn from_bits(bits: u32) -> Option<Flags>
[src]
Convert from underlying bit representation, unless that representation contains bits that do not correspond to a flag.
pub const fn from_bits_truncate(bits: u32) -> Flags
[src]
Convert from underlying bit representation, dropping any bits that do not correspond to flags.
pub const fn is_empty(&self) -> bool
[src]
Returns true
if no flags are currently stored.
pub const fn is_all(&self) -> bool
[src]
Returns true
if all flags are currently set.
pub const fn intersects(&self, other: Flags) -> bool
[src]
Returns true
if there are flags common to both self
and other
.
pub const fn contains(&self, other: Flags) -> bool
[src]
Returns true
all of the flags in other
are contained within self
.
pub fn insert(&mut self, other: Flags)
[src]
Inserts the specified flags in-place.
pub fn remove(&mut self, other: Flags)
[src]
Removes the specified flags in-place.
pub fn toggle(&mut self, other: Flags)
[src]
Toggles the specified flags in-place.
pub fn set(&mut self, other: Flags, value: bool)
[src]
Inserts or removes the specified flags depending on the passed value.
